Filming in 4K – We would like to share some experiences we gathered during our travels
- Calculate enough time for each scene. The tripod is build and line up after that to check the camera positions without any hurry. (Can be written easily, however, it cannot always be done in the practice)
- For dark scenes a Headlight is recommended. Is it big and powerful, it is allowed to often be at the hotel. If it is smaller and less powerful, outdoors it is of no use, but indoors it is often a great help.

- The battery capacity of the PXW-Z100 is exhausted more rapidly than the one of the FX1. For the FX1 the Sony NP-F970 is sufficient for one day. When filming with the PXW-Z100 a replacement battery should be taken in any case; better 2. For the Panasonic Lumix GH4 a screw off Battery Pack is recommended. Here, a second battery can be inserted.
- To conduct an interview with a good sound, ENG microphones should be used. We use a receiver and a transmitter with clip-on lavalier microphones. Or a receiver and a hand transmitter with directional microphone. If both the questioner and the interviewee can be understood quite well, it is advisable to use a handheld transmitter with the microphone. But again: Often, out of convenience, these things stay in the hotel or can not be used due to time constraints.

- In any case, a remote control at the swivel arm of the tripod is recommended. Zooms can be carried out much softer and precisely. For the PXW-Z100, we use a Sony remote control, by which the focus can also be adjusted manually.

- The focus of the PTW-Z100 reacts a little nervous at long range. Therefore, it is recommended to switch of the manual focus when zooming in. In order to achieve a sharp zoom operation, it is good to focus the zoom lens on the distance first. In the meantime a new firmware update was release. Now the focus seams to react better.
- Set the movie camera to at least 1/50 sec with the shutter manually. Iris, gain and focus can remain in automatic position. As a result, the images get sharper, especially when pausing the video. If it is not possible in difficult lighting conditions, then set the shutter to automatic. In sunshine and water set the shutter to 1/300 sec or more.
- A weakness in 4K is the setting of the focus. In bright light you can hardly see anything on the display. Even through the eyepiece, it is difficult, especially for me since I am person wearing glasses. From time to time the diopter setting changes. This is a point where the PXW-Z100 could be improved. An improvement offers the edge enhancement effect.
- If the forecast indicates rain, always bring a rain cover for the camera.
- Pack a power strip. Smartphone, Tablet, batteries for camera film, camera and laptop, need to be charged every night. The number of electrical outlets are often not sufficient in the hotel rooms.
- Turn the Steady Shot off when panning

Peaking and Zebra are already set on a quick button at the PXW-Z100. We have set peaking, marking (to know where the focus should be set) and the red recording light on the variable buttons.
